WebMar 13, 2024 · Hermit crabs need moist, humid air to breathe properly. To be sure that the air is sufficiently moist, get a hygrometer to test the air. Relative humidity levels should always be between 60 to 80 percent in the crabitat. ... It is recommended that 2 hermit crabs should have at least the space of a 10 gallon aquarium. Thanks! WebHow much space should each of your crabs have in a tank? Jumbo - 5 gallons each Large - 4 gallons each Med. - 3 gallons each Small - 2 gallons each Teeny/micro - 1 gallon each :::© … WebPlease note, that if your room temperatures are ideal for your hermit crabs, there’s no need to have a heating element for the tank. A 5 gallon tank is too small for hermit crabs. But if you are just starting out and will upgrade as soon as possible, you can temporarily house 2 hermit crabs in a 5 gallon tank. You can house around 10-12 hermit crabs in a 30-gallon tank. However, the more space for each hermit crab = the better. In a 40-gallon tank, … See more A 10 gallon tank is often the smallest tank that you should get if you plan on keeping hermit crabs. Anything smaller than 10 gallons will not provide adequate space … See more If your hermit crabs are 1 inch (2.54 cm) wide across the shell opening, you can house up to 7 hermit crabs in a 20 gallon tank.
